Successful bloggers have large email lists. The larger your email list, the easier it is to distribute your content. Popular blogger Noah Kagan went as far as to say his primary focus is growing his email list. eBooks are one of the best ways to grow your email list. People will gladly give you their email in exchange for a valuable piece of content. Consistently producing content is imperative for blogging success. While this gives bloggers the ability to cover a plethora of topics, creating in-depth posts about each topic becomes a challenge. An eBook gives writers the opportunity to go into great detail about a specific topic. In a market flooded with 1,000 word blog posts, this in-depth content is highly valuable and has less competition. Writing a book gives you credibility unlike a blog ever could. Since you can cover topics in more detail, it is much easier to position yourself as an expert. Even if your main goal is to grow your blog, positioning yourself as an expert is highly beneficial. Many bloggers and business people use their book(s) as a business card of shorts. Even if you give the book away for free, being able to direct new connections to your book will allow you to immediately prove your expertise. This can lead to many opportunities outside of just blogging.5. Exposes Your Work To A New Market
